Hi Sergio,

yes I've checked this now and it seems the decimal is lost once the app
communicates with the server. From what I see it seems it might be an issue
in the API so we might be able to solve this without upgrading the Android
apps, but only the servers.

> I am testing the last apk release of the Android Event Capture app for
> DHIS2 version 2.20 and I realized is not possible to introduce decimal
> values (like 12.5 or 3.3) on number type data element fields. The same
> fields allow me to introduce decimal values through the web application, so
> I guess is an Android app problem.
>
> Is there any solution for this?
